Use had been plus -ing. It emphasizes how long an activity continued before a past reference or explains a past result. State verbs usually prefer past perfect simple.
Patterns and examples
- They had been waiting for an hour when the bus arrived.
- Her eyes hurt because she had been reading.
- He had known her for years. (state)
